Which zip file 10/25 or 12/28 -
There are two zip files from the robot modeling package. One is dated 20061025 and the other is 20061228. It seems like the later one would be better but since the 10/25 version is referenced from postings could Danny let me know which is the 'better' version?

Re: Which zip file 10/25 or 12/28 -
The 10/25 is the original, but the updated file marked 12/28 has bugfixes applied to it. You can use either, but the one labeled 12/28 will have fewer problems...
